The term syntrophy for nutritional interdependence is often used in microbiology to describe the symbiotic relationship between bacterial species. Understanding such interactions can be of considerable interest when we come to manipulate microbes to our own benefit, such as by disrupting pathogenic communities with antibiotics or by promoting efficiency in communities that produce energy or break down waste.

Microbial Applications of Nitrifiers and Denitrifiers in Industrial Wastewater Treatment describes the biotechnological processes (nitrification, oxidation and denitrification) to remove ammonia from wastewater, protecting the environment and human health. The book describes the microbiology and biotechnological applications of the nitrification and denitrification process and gives further insight into those processes while also outlining recent advances, mainstream and unconventional applications, strategy, and future prospects.
